发明名称 HIGH RESOLUTION TAPE DIRECTORY (HRTD) STORED AT END OF DATA IN AN INDEX PARTITION
摘要 In one embodiment, a method includes writing a file into a data partition of a tape medium, writing a pointer of the written file in an index partition and creating a high resolution tape directory (HRTD) including detailed location information of data in a data partition. The method also includes storing the HRTD as part of end of data (EOD) of the index partition in response to a tape cartridge housing the tape medium being unloaded. The storing the HRTD as part of the EOD of the index partition includes requesting movement of the tape medium to the index partition in order to update an index file after changes have occurred to data in the data partition, writing an updated index file into the index partition concurrent to writing an updated HRTD into the EOD of the index partition, and requesting for the tape cartridge to be unloaded.
申请公布号 US2016329079(A1) 申请公布日期 2016.11.10
申请号 US201615214316 申请日期 2016.07.19
申请人 International Business Machines Corporation 发明人 Abe Atsushi;Katagiri Takashi;Nakayama Hirokazu;Oishi Yutaka
分类号 G11B27/00;G06F3/06 主分类号 G11B27/00
代理机构 代理人
主权项 1. A tape drive system, comprising: a file system configured to enable sequential access to data on a tape medium, the file system being enabled in at least one hardware processor; a file access controller configured to manage the data, the file access controller comprising the at least one hardware processor and logic integrated with and/or executable by the at least one hardware processor, the logic being configured to cause the at least one hardware processor to: write a file into a data partition of a tape medium, wherein the tape medium comprises two or more partitions including the data partition and an index partition;write a pointer of the written file in the index partition of the tape medium, wherein the pointer is managed by the file access controller;create a high resolution tape directory (HRTD), the HRTD including detailed location information of data in the data partition of the tape medium; andstore the HRTD as part of end of data (EOD) of the index partition in response to a tape cartridge housing the tape medium being unloaded, the logic configured to cause the at least one hardware processor to store the HRTD as part of EOD further causing the at least one hardware processor to: request movement of the tape medium to the index partition in order to update an index file after changes have occurred to data in the data partition;write an updated index file into the index partition;write an updated HRTD into the EOD of the index partition concurrent to writing the updated index file; andrequest for the tape cartridge to be unloaded.
地址 Armonk NY US